Job Duties:
1. Provides advanced technical and professional administrative support by prioritizing appointments and meetings, producing documents for leaders based on priorities.
2. Assists executives with meeting management. Manages complex calendar reprioritizing appointments as needed to address unfolding developments.
3. Collaborates with leaders/staff to defines, document and maintain clear, well-defined processes.
4. Manages divisional/departmental projects.
5. Produces accurate and professional correspondence, reports and presentations that adhere to branding and marketing guidelines.
6. Analyzes problems, interprets operational needs, and collaborates with leaders to develop solutions.
7. Manages events on and off site. Coordinates logistics for venues, management of vendors, conference room selection, catering, AV, and telecom needs etc. meeting budget and schedule expectations.
8. Develops and distributes meeting materials, agendas, and meeting notes.
9. Arranges executive's travel, creates itineraries for client/candidate visits and/or event speakers/participants.
10. Follows finance protocols and policies accurately to process reimbursements, purchase orders, track invoices and problem solve accounting issues as needed.
11. May orient and coach other Administrative Professionals (AP) across the organization and/or lead committees specific to AP work.
12. Assists with various other duties as assigned.
